** Greystar Worldwide LLC is seeking a Community Assistant for its College View property, responsible for supporting property management through administrative tasks, leasing activities, and resident engagement. The role requires strong organizational skills and a commitment to customer service to help achieve occupancy and retention goals. **

Job Summary

  • This role supports property management professionals in achieving occupancy and retention goals by performing administrative tasks related to leasing, marketing, and customer service.
  • Incumbents must be able to work flexible schedules and handle physical demands including lifting up to 50 pounds and working in various weather conditions.
  • The position offers eligibility for bonus programs and benefits such as 401(k) with company match and paid sick time for part-time team members.
